offspring詞典解釋
1. 孩子;子女;后代;(動(dòng)物的)崽
You can refer to a person's children or to an animal's young as their offspring .
e.g. Eleanor was now less anxious about her offspring than she had once been.
埃莉諾現在不像以往那樣為孩子憂(yōu)心了。
offspring英英釋義
noun
1. any immature animal
Synonym: young
2. something that comes into existence as a result
e.g. industrialism prepared the way for acceptance of the French Revolution's various socialistic offspring
this skyscraper is the solid materialization of his efforts
Synonym: materializationmaterialisation
3. the immediate descendants of a person
e.g. she was the mother of many offspring
he died without issue
Synonym: progenyissue
